Output fbb96bc67689aa4da19a995cf7ec143f223c138e40d393965d9116e3238e71ea:0

value
2022352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06579cacea77477130db3923765c9f9922eafeca OP_EQUAL
address
32GYw5qLpcJZSbUu59tjYvdqRcwPRXqEWQ
transaction
fbb96bc67689aa4da19a995cf7ec143f223c138e40d393965d9116e3238e71ea
spent
true